14:22 — PointsVault ledger at Merrow Systems began double-crediting redemptions after plugin hook v3 fired twice per event. Mitigation: dedupe guard enabled, replays reconciled by 15:10. Plugin authors must re-register idempotency keys before next deploy. The affected ledger build is identified by the token below.

build token for bageg-yahof: htk3_673

## Runbook: Audit-Log Viewer

Welcome aboard! The Ledgerlight audit-log viewer is the first place to look when someone asks "who changed this?" It reads from the append-only event store, so nothing you do in the viewer can break anything — poke around freely. If the viewer shows gaps, the ingest worker has probably stalled; restart it via the ops console and events backfill within minutes. The viewer itself fetches records through the internal Tracepost service, and for CLI access you'll authenticate with the key below.

app token of hahig-bawef = qvz4-jEJj

## Env Vars — Ordercroft Soft Deletes

Orders are never hard-deleted. `SOFT_DELETE_RETENTION_DAYS` (default 90) controls purge timing; reviewers should reject any query missing the `deleted_at IS NULL` filter. The purge job connects to the archive store with a credential from its env file. Confirm the job's env file includes this line:

env line for hahap-bajeg: LEDGER_TOKEN29=f2a94ed8b91c9ad97372516d6ae92

## 4.2.0 — Hermetic build defaults changed

The Lanternfish service now builds under the Kilnworks hermetic toolchain by default. Network access during builds is denied; vendored dependencies come from the sealed artifact cache only. The old `make`-based path is gone — if a hotfix build fails, do not re-enable the legacy toolchain, rebuild from the sealed cache instead. Output digests will differ from pre-4.2 artifacts; this is expected and alerting has been retuned. Cache and sandbox behavior are controlled by the defaults below.

settings of fahag-haduf:
[ulaox]
port = 8443
region = south-2
host = ulaox.lumiccorp.internal
timeout_ms = 500
retries = 8